The Android OS comes to the PC

,----[ Quote ]
| GOOGLE'S MOBILE PHONE operating system called Android has come to the PC in a
| LiveCD version.
|
| A couple of blokes have recompiled the OS so it's capable of running on a
| common x86 platform. This is just in time to see what Android is really like,
| before Acer, Asus, MSI and others officially release their netbooks with the
| operating system preloaded on them.
